WH Smith (LON:SMWH) Reaches New 12-Month Low – Here’s What Happened

Shares of WH Smith PLC (LON:SMWHGet Free Report) hit a new 52-week low on Wednesday . The stock traded as low as GBX 1,053 ($13.64) and last traded at GBX 1,062 ($13.76), with a volume of 69592 shares changing hands. The stock had previously closed at GBX 1,077 ($13.95).

WH Smith Company Profile

WH Smith PLC operates as a retailer in the United Kingdom and internationally. It operates in two segments, Travel and High Street. The Travel segment offers news, books, and convenience for travelling customers. It operates stores in airports, hospitals, railway stations, and motorway service areas.
